I really like pay as you go over contract because I like to know that if I made a mistake in my usage it's limited to being a £10 mistake and then the device disconnects rather than a several thousand pound mistake that makes it into the newspapers. Years ago I benefited from that feature because I forgot that the person I'd called was on a different network.
At the same time, I like buying monthly giffgaff giggabags for my tablet and I buy the one that is more than I use on average even though that's more expensive than buying the next smaller one and buying some of the data on proper pay as you go, because I like not having to think about whether it's worth paying to look a buzzfeed page on the train.
